No New Notification
Sitapur Rd, near Bora Institute, Govind Puram, Mubarakpur, Lucknow, Uttar Pradesh, Lucknow, Uttar Pradesh, 226201, India
Nephroplus Center Sewa Hospital Research Centre.
MBBS
testing
0 Years Of Experience,
Nephrology